Subject: [PATCH RFC 1/5] fs: Add new argument to file_operations::fallocate()
Date: Wed, 26 Feb 2020 16:40:54 +0300	[thread overview]
Message-ID: <158272445470.281342.8801644318823700525.stgit@localhost.localdomain> (raw)
In-Reply-To: <158272427715.281342.10873281294835953645.stgit@localhost.localdomain>

After the patch the prototype will look in the following way:

long (*fallocate)(struct file *file, int mode, loff_t offset,
		  loff_t len, u64 physical);

@physical is the new argument. This patch does not contain
functional changes, and it will be used in further patches.
